Note

1-Propylamine, also known as 1-aminopropane or 3-aminopropyl, belongs to the class of organic compounds known as monoalkylamines. These are organic compounds containing an primary aliphatic amine group. 1-Propylamine is an ammoniacal tasting compound. It is a colorless volatile liquid. 1-Propylamine is found, on average, in the highest concentration within a few different foods, such as yellow bell peppers, red bell peppers, and pepper (c. annuum) and in a lower concentration in orange bell peppers and green bell peppers. 1-Propylamine has also been detected, but not quantified, in common grapes and wild celeries. Propylamine is a weak base. Propyl amine hydrochloride can be prepared by reacting 1-propanol with ammonium chloride at high temperature and pressure using a Lewis acid catalyst such as ferric chloride.
